A wire is simply put a rope made of metal (usually steel) strings instead of hemp? or synthetic fibre. There are numerous ways of winding strings together to form the wire, depending on the thickness and durability the end product is supposed to have. Before wires, chain?s were used to much the same effect.
The telegraph was for a while called "the wire". That usage is still evident in the verb "to wire", meaning to send information by means of a telegraph.
